Avatar - The Experience
Avatar
With my Netflix subscription, I have not been drawn to the movie theater in over a year, maybe two. I think my last time was The Dark Knight. I had only got a tiny taste of 3D at the Universal Studios Terminator 3D ride and the word on the street was that this was much more subtle.

Knowing almost nothing about the story (except the criticism that is was copied from movies X, Y, and Z) I was pleasantly surprised how much into it I was. Neytiri, the main female 'alien' was an incredibly strong and likable character that, by the end of this 260 minute masterpiece was difficult not to develop some kind of emotional attachment.
 
Technically the visuals were groundbreaking. I had problems with blurring for the first five to ten minutes but by the end of the film I had forgotten I was watching a movie. Pandora is a work of art, kudos to the artists. I do wonder if a sci-fi will ever have characters that are not some mutation from humans. I hope it translates well onto Blu-ray because I already gave it five stars and added it to my queue.
